## Deployment

Deploying the Tindercrest donation-receipt mailer is mostly painless. Build the container, push to the internal registry, and run the rollout script — it handles migrations and warms the template cache. One gotcha: the mailer won't start unless the queue backend is reachable, so bring up Pailwheel first. Blue/green is overkill here; we just do rolling restarts. The environment values the deploy script expects are listed below.

deployment values, yagef-yawip:
ELIOX_PIN=5303
ELIOX_METRICS_HOST=metrics.eliox.paliqworks.corp
ELIOX_LOG_LEVEL=error
ELIOX_TENANT=praiel

Ticket DEDUP-412: staging dedup job misconfigured. The Harrowmere customer-record deduplicator is pointing at the prod matching service, so staging runs are polluting merge candidates. Fix: repoint `MATCH_SERVICE_URL` in `deploy/staging/.env` to the staging endpoint and redeploy. Reviewer note — the staging env file is missing one entry entirely: the matching service's auth secret, which should appear on the line immediately below this sentence.

vault entry, yagep-yagef: COURIER_KEY13=8965fb29ff62d

Escalation — Gridlet Metrics Sidecar

If your plugin's metrics stop appearing in the Gridlet aggregation stream: check the sidecar health endpoint first. Restart only if status is "draining" for more than five minutes. Do not patch the sidecar binary yourself; plugin-side fixes only. Capture the last 200 lines of sidecar logs and your plugin manifest version before escalating. Severity 1 applies only if all tenant metrics are missing, not just yours. For severity 1 cases, escalate by mail to the Gridlet platform duty rotation.

alerts address for kafof-bagag: kasael@olvarqdyn.corp

Reviewer notes for Thornmill's i18n tooling: the extract-strings script walks the UI tree and dumps new keys into the pending catalogue — watch for accidental duplicates in review. It also syncs with the locked translations vault, and to run it end-to-end locally you'll need the recovery passphrase, included just below for convenience.

vault phrase of kaduf-baweg = norael-julox-raleth-wenok-eliir-ulamir-ulair-norwyn-rusion